reebasaurus 's review for:
A Botanical Daughter
by Noah Medlock

Lyrical prose, botanical wonders, moral ambiguity, commentary on cloistered-yet-found/created-family, living in a greenhouse, autistic “confirmed bachelor” and egomaniac “confirmed bachelor, this book as it all and more.
I really enjoyed the thread of what does it mean to be human or at the very least sentient (and the question of morality that goes along with that) as well as the interesting coping skills of the characters.
If I could give partial stars I would probably do 3.5, just because the middle of the book slows down with a lot of minutiae and back-and-forth waffling of the characters working with and against each other. At some point I was like make up your mind Gregor.
There are probably some plot holes (outside of the fantastically macabre experiment going on inside the greenhouse) regarding the villagers, but honestly the excellent writing and the concept of the book were too good to really get bogged down by that - it felt like a willing suspense of disbelief situation.
